Starting with the West Coast: Piha and Beyond

Your day might kick off with a visit to Piha Lookout, a prime vantage point offering sweeping views of Piha Beach and the famous Lion Rock, a symbol of New Zealand’s rugged coast. This quick stop (around 5 minutes) is perfect for snapping photos without the crowds. Next, you could head down to Piha Beach, just 30 minutes away, renowned for its dramatic black sand and surf. The scenery here is unforgettable, and it’s a great spot to breathe in the salty air and watch surfers carve through powerful waves.

Kitekite Falls is often included in the itinerary—a multi-tiered waterfall accessed by a gentle 45-minute walk through native bush. Reviewers have mentioned that this stop is a highlight: “A beautiful waterfall within reach of native bush trails,” and it’s perfect for nature lovers.

Coastal Walks and Scenic Overlooks

For those craving drama along the coast, the Mercer Bay Loop Walk offers a breathtaking trek along cliffs with panoramic views. It’s a relatively short walk (about 45 minutes), but the scenery is striking, with rugged cliffs dropping into the ocean below. The Arataki Visitor Centre at Waitakere Ranges acts as a hub for exploring native forests and trails, with lookout points that offer sweeping vistas of wild landscapes.

The Karekare Falls and Beach give visitors a taste of New Zealand’s wild coast—lush greenery surrounds a striking waterfall, leading to a sweeping black sand beach. Reviewers have shared that Karekare is one of the most scenic spots, with some commenting that it’s one of the most dramatic coastal destinations in the country.

City and Cultural Landmarks

For a change of scenery, the tour can include visits to Mount Eden and One Tree Hill, both volcanic cones with panoramic city views. Mount Eden, standing at 196 meters, is the highest natural point in Auckland. One Tree Hill, rich in cultural significance, offers insights into Māori history and a peaceful park setting.

Achilles Point and Bastion Point present stunning coastal panoramas, ideal for photography or a relaxing walk. Mission Bay offers a vibrant seaside vibe with cafes and a lively beach atmosphere.

Wineries and Gourmet Experiences

Wine lovers will enjoy stops at Soljans Estate Winery, Westbrook Winery, and Kumeu—a wine region famed for its boutique wineries and Chardonnay. These vineyards are praised for their friendly tastings and quality wines, making them a delightful addition to your day.

Hidden Photography Spots and Scenic Viewpoints

For photographers or those wanting a quiet moment, Sulphur Beach Reserve provides a peaceful waterfront with iconic cityscape views. It’s a favorite among reviewers for capturing Auckland’s skyline across the harbor.
